在当今前端开发领域,Vue.js凭借其简洁的语法和响应式的数据绑定机制,已经成为最受欢迎的JavaScript框架之一。而Umi作为Vue.js的增强工具,旨在提升项目开发效率和体验。掌握Umi框架Vue项目,可以让你的代码更加规范、高效。以下是一些实用的建议,帮助你更好地利用Umi框架进行Vue项目开发。
一、熟悉Umi的基本概念
在开始编写代码之前,了解Umi的基本概念是非常重要的。以下是一些Umi的核心概念:
- umi:Umi是一个基于dva数据流管理库和vue状态管理库Vuex的企业级前端框架。
- umi-plugin-react:Umi的React插件,用于简化React项目的开发。
- umi-plugin-vue:Umi的Vue插件,用于简化Vue项目的开发。
- dva:Dva是一个基于Model-View-Controller(MVC)架构的数据流管理库。
- Vuex:Vuex是一个专为Vue.js应用程序开发的状态管理模式。
二、遵循Umi的最佳实践
为了确保代码的规范性和高效性,以下是一些Umi的最佳实践:
1. 使用组件化开发
组件化是现代前端开发的重要趋势。在Umi项目中,建议将UI拆分成多个可复用的组件,这样有助于提高代码的可维护性和可读性。
2. 利用路由管理
Umi提供了强大的路由管理功能,可以帮助你轻松地管理项目的路由。在编写代码时,要充分利用路由功能,为每个页面创建对应的路由。
3. 使用状态管理库
为了更好地管理应用的状态,建议使用Vuex或dva等状态管理库。这些库可以帮助你将状态管理逻辑从组件中分离出来,提高代码的可维护性。
4. 优化加载性能
在编写代码时,要注意优化加载性能。以下是一些优化策略:
- 懒加载:将非首屏组件进行懒加载,可以加快首屏的加载速度。
- 代码分割:将代码分割成多个块,按需加载,减少初始加载时间。
- 压缩图片:优化图片资源,减小图片体积。
5. 代码规范
为了确保代码的一致性和可维护性,建议遵循以下代码规范:
- 编码风格:使用ES6+语法,保持代码简洁、易读。
- 命名规范:遵循驼峰命名法,为变量、函数和组件命名。
- 注释:为代码添加必要的注释,提高代码可读性。
三、学习Umi插件
Umi提供了丰富的插件,可以帮助你更好地进行项目开发。以下是一些常用的Umi插件:
- umi-plugin-router:用于配置路由。
- umi-plugin-vue:用于简化Vue项目的开发。
- umi-plugin-dva:用于配置dva模型。
- umi-plugin-icon:用于导入图标。
四、总结
掌握Umi框架Vue项目,可以让你的代码更加规范、高效。通过熟悉Umi的基本概念、遵循最佳实践、学习Umi插件,你将能够更好地利用Umi框架进行Vue项目开发。记住,持续学习和实践是提高编程技能的关键。祝你开发愉快!
